Location: Moraga, CA
Job Title: Assistant Women’s Tennis Coach
Type: Full-time & benefits
Reports To: Head Women’s Tennis Coach

JOB SUMMARY:
Assist the Head Coach with all aspects of an NCAA Division I Women’s Tennis program, including compliance with NCAA, West Coast
Conference, and College rules and regulations, program administration, student recruitment, on-court coaching, and other duties as assigned.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Assist with providing a competitive Division I tennis program that emphasizes integrity; supports the development, education, and welfare of its student-athletes; and strives for athletic and academic excellence within the College’s mission.
  • Effectively coach in practices and in games, demonstrating thorough knowledge of the sport of tennis and an ability to develop student-athletes to their full potential.
  • Support and assist with planning, implementing, and monitoring programs, initiatives and efforts designed to achieve goals for graduation and academic achievement of student-athletes.
  • Maintain current knowledge of the rules and regulations governing intercollegiate athletic competition, including the rules and regulations of the NCAA and the West Coast Conference and always maintain compliance therewith.
  • Assist with organizing and conducting practices.
  • Assist with organizing and implementing a comprehensive recruiting plan.
  • Assist with monitoring annual operational budgets.
  • Assist with travel planning and logistics.
  • Assist with developing and implementing promotional and fundraising activities.
  • Assist in developing community and alumni support.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the Head Coach

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s Degree
  • Minimum of one year coaching tennis (NCAA level preferred)
  • Collegiate playing experience

Qualified applicants must submit the following materials: current cover letter, current resume, name, and contact information for three professional references.

ABOUT US The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) is the governing body of college tennis, overseeing men’s and women’s varsity tennis at all levels – NCAA Divisions I, II and III, NAIA and Junior/Community College.
